Hyacinth Bucket is a fictional character in an old British comedy “Keeping up Appearances”, famous for her obsession for trying desperately to appear more affluent and influential than reality.
Hyacinth would often go to extreme measures to hold over-the-top, high-status events in her home known as “high teas”. She would invite the town’s most important people, but none would arrive. Only her neighbour, under severe duress, would attend.
